			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Finally, I&#8217;d like to show some insignia from this aviation group and then a final few words. The student pilots and even mechanics and associated members would wear this insignia on the uniform collars. They are too small to be sleeve insignia. The design is similar to the member badge but it isn&#8217;t detailed.</p>
<p style="text-align:center;"><a href="http://imperialjapansakecups.files.wordpress.com/2010/02/waterquail-img600x341-1260964683nm4g6j71084.jpg"><img class="aligncenter size-medium wp-image-1043" title="waterquail-img600x341-1260964683nm4g6j71084" src="http://imperialjapansakecups.files.wordpress.com/2010/02/waterquail-img600x341-1260964683nm4g6j71084.jpg?w=300&#038;h=170" alt="" width="300" height="170" /></a></p>
<p>As I mentioned in the first post, the Imperial Japan Aviation Association was established as a corporation in 1913 (just 3 years after Japan&#8217;s first powered flight) and became a foundation in 1914. It merged with the Greater Japan Aviation Association in 1940. In 1945 SCAP (the American occupying authorities) <a href="http://www.aero.or.jp/images/english/SCAPIN301.pdf" target="_blank">banned all civilian aircraft operations</a>, and when the Americans left in 1952 the association sprung up again with a new name, <a href="http://www.aero.or.jp/english.html" target="_blank">the Japan Aeronautic Association</a>. The group continues to operate today and is quite large.</p>
<p>There were other wartime aviation groups in Japan, most notably the Army-run Greater Japan Aviation Student Group (DaiNippon Hikou Shonen-dan 大日本飛行少年団), but the group discussed here seems to have been the largest.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>The Imperial Japan Aviation Association (known under a few different English names) was established in 1913. It cooperated with the Ministry of Education and instructed young men in various aviation matters. Eventually, of course, these men would be encouraged to continue their careers as pilots in the Army or Navy.</p>
<p>The Japanese name of this group is <em>Teikoku Hikou Kyoukai</em> 帝国飛行協会, which you will see inscribed on a variety of different badges and commemorative items. In 1940 this group merged with the Great Japan Aviation Association （<em>Dai-Nippon Hikou-Kai</em> 大日本飛行会）.</p>
<p>The basic member badge looks like like:</p>
<p style="text-align:center;"><a href="http://imperialjapansakecups.files.wordpress.com/2010/02/a1.jpg"><img class="aligncenter size-medium wp-image-1014" title="a" src="http://imperialjapansakecups.files.wordpress.com/2010/02/a1.jpg?w=300&#038;h=141" alt="" width="300" height="141" /></a></p>
<p>It is small but well-made. A Special Member badge has the same basic design:</p>
<p style="text-align:center;"><a href="http://imperialjapansakecups.files.wordpress.com/2010/02/b1.jpg"><img class="aligncenter size-medium wp-image-1015" title="b" src="http://imperialjapansakecups.files.wordpress.com/2010/02/b1.jpg?w=300&#038;h=149" alt="" width="300" height="149" /></a></p>
<p>Usually more enamel work and gold gilt plating is evident on the Special Member badges.</p>
<p>Who wore these? Well, most likely officials and supporters of the group did. Although it is possible that student pilots would have received a regular member badge, it is more likely that people who donated money to the group or worked for the group got these badges.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>To celebrate the one-year anniversary of the establishing of Manchukuo, a variety of commemorative items were made. Most of these were sold in stores, not given as an award. Here is one example:</p>
<p style="text-align:center;"><a href="http://imperialjapansakecups.files.wordpress.com/2010/02/j-003.jpg"><img class="aligncenter size-medium wp-image-1005" title="manchukuo medal badge" src="http://imperialjapansakecups.files.wordpress.com/2010/02/j-003.jpg?w=238&#038;h=300" alt="" width="238" height="300" /></a></p>
<p>The center enameled piece is the Manchukuo national flag, and on either side are branches of sorghum, the national symbol. I have seen many examples of this badge that are missing the enamel flag, so this must have been glued in.</p>
<p>The reverse:</p>
<p style="text-align:center;"><a href="http://imperialjapansakecups.files.wordpress.com/2010/02/j-004.jpg"><img class="aligncenter size-medium wp-image-1006" title="manchukuo medal badge" src="http://imperialjapansakecups.files.wordpress.com/2010/02/j-004.jpg?w=241&#038;h=300" alt="" width="241" height="300" /></a></p>
<p>It reads &#8216;Great Manchukuo Empire, <em>Daidou</em> 2 [1933], National Foundation 1st Anniversary, March 1st.&#8217; In Japanese it reads &#8216;大満州国　大同二年　建国周年　三月一日.&#8217; As I mentioned in a previous post, Daidou was the era name given to the period 1932-1934, specifically March 1st 1932 to February 28th 1934. On March 1st of 1934 Puyi was enthroned as emperor so the era name changed to <em>Koutoku</em> (康徳) , which is rendered Kang Teh in many English language sources.</p>
<p>Finally, the case:</p>
<p style="text-align:center;"><a href="http://imperialjapansakecups.files.wordpress.com/2010/02/j-001.jpg"><img class="aligncenter size-medium wp-image-1008" title="manchukuo medal badge" src="http://imperialjapansakecups.files.wordpress.com/2010/02/j-001.jpg?w=200&#038;h=300" alt="" width="200" height="300" /></a><a href="http://imperialjapansakecups.files.wordpress.com/2010/02/j-002.jpg"><img class="aligncenter size-medium wp-image-1007" title="manchukuo medal badge" src="http://imperialjapansakecups.files.wordpress.com/2010/02/j-002.jpg?w=206&#038;h=300" alt="" width="206" height="300" /></a></p>
<p>A simple paulonia wood case with yellow padded interior. The case inscription is the same as that on the badge. This badge had no ribbon nor any other suspension device.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>A break from Manchukuo medals, which I&#8217;d like to get back to&#8230;</p>
<p>Today, though, I am happy to introduce an interesting soldier-shaped sake bottle. First I&#8217;ll show the pics, then a short explanation.</p>
<p style="text-align:center;"><a href="http://imperialjapansakecups.files.wordpress.com/2010/02/sol1-horz.jpg"><img class="aligncenter size-medium wp-image-998" title="ww2 japanese soldier sake bottle tokkuri" src="http://imperialjapansakecups.files.wordpress.com/2010/02/sol1-horz.jpg?w=300&#038;h=269" alt="" width="300" height="269" /></a></p>
<p style="text-align:center;"><a href="http://imperialjapansakecups.files.wordpress.com/2010/02/sol14-horz.jpg"><img class="aligncenter size-medium wp-image-999" title="ww2 japanese soldier sake bottle tokkuri" src="http://imperialjapansakecups.files.wordpress.com/2010/02/sol14-horz.jpg?w=300&#038;h=90" alt="" width="300" height="90" /></a></p>
<p style="text-align:center;"><a href="http://imperialjapansakecups.files.wordpress.com/2010/02/sol15-horz.jpg"><img class="aligncenter size-medium wp-image-1000" title="ww2 japanese soldier sake bottle tokkuri" src="http://imperialjapansakecups.files.wordpress.com/2010/02/sol15-horz.jpg?w=300&#038;h=150" alt="" width="300" height="150" /></a></p>
<p>The shape, as you can see, is an Army soldier. He wears a cap with Army star, has shoulder rank tabs, and also buttons and belt. Very nicely made. You may be able to see a series of cracks in the glaze. These do not extend to the pottery. They are done purposefully as a nice textured touch. It is called <a href="http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Crazing" target="_blank">crazing</a>. I believe it happens when the firing is at a higher temperature than normal.</p>
<p>The soldier stands in some blossoms, and an inscription has been embossed into the pottery. It says &#8216;Health Bottle&#8217; or <em>Kenkou Tokkuri</em> 健康徳利 in Japanese. <em>Kenkou</em> means health, so this could be (and most probably is) a bottle given to wish one good health or good luck even. It seems an appropriate gift for a soldier newly inducted or even for a discharged soldier. Anyway, a rare item for sure. I don&#8217;t think I have seen one like this before, but my memory is getting a bit blurry on some days.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p style="text-align:left;">For the next few posts I&#8217;d like to show some Manchukuo medals, starting with the Red Cross member medals.  The design is similar to the Japan Red Cross medals, and the quality is about the same, too. I think these were all Japanese-made. Just as in Japan, there were a variety of medals designating the member status: Regular, Special, and Life member. In addition, there were merit medals. All of the Manchukuo Red Cross items are rare, but you can see the regular member medals come on the market once in a while.</p>
<p style="text-align:left;">First, let&#8217;s take a look at the medal itself:</p>
<p style="text-align:center;"><a href="http://imperialjapansakecups.files.wordpress.com/2010/02/manmedals-040.jpg"><img class="size-medium wp-image-976   aligncenter" title="manchukuo japanese red cross" src="http://imperialjapansakecups.files.wordpress.com/2010/02/manmedals-040.jpg?w=269&#038;h=300" alt="" width="269" height="300" /></a></p>
<p style="text-align:left;">The design has the Geneva Red Cross and branches (with blooms) of orchids, the imperial flower of <a href="http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Puyi" target="_blank">Pu-Yi, the Manchukuo Emperor</a>. The reverse:</p>
<p style="text-align:center;"><a href="http://imperialjapansakecups.files.wordpress.com/2010/02/manmedals-039.jpg"><img class="aligncenter size-medium wp-image-977" title="manchukuo japanese red cross" src="http://imperialjapansakecups.files.wordpress.com/2010/02/manmedals-039.jpg?w=266&#038;h=300" alt="" width="266" height="300" /></a></p>
<p>It is inscribed &#8217;Koutoku 5 [1938] October 1st [康徳五年十月一日], which is the date of the establishment of the Manchukuo Red Cross. Every medal has the same date. The second line reads &#8216;Manchukuo Red Cross [満州国赤十字社].&#8217;</p>
<p>The full medal with ribbon:</p>
<p style="text-align:center;"><a href="http://imperialjapansakecups.files.wordpress.com/2010/02/manmedals-035.jpg"><img class="size-medium wp-image-974  aligncenter" title="manchukuo japanese red cross" src="http://imperialjapansakecups.files.wordpress.com/2010/02/manmedals-035.jpg?w=157&#038;h=300" alt="" width="157" height="300" /></a></p>
<p>The ribbon is red with yellow stripes. When you see a blue rosette attached, that signifies a Life member:</p>
<p style="text-align:center;"><a href="http://imperialjapansakecups.files.wordpress.com/2010/02/manmedals-037.jpg"><img class="aligncenter size-medium wp-image-978" title="manchukuo red cross" src="http://imperialjapansakecups.files.wordpress.com/2010/02/manmedals-037.jpg?w=163&#038;h=300" alt="" width="163" height="300" /></a></p>
<p>And the bow ribbon signifies a medal given to a female:</p>
